I'm about to set up en fresh project using Maven. It will contain a web part
that will be a war, it will contain a ear part and it will contain
integration tests. How would you suggest organising it?

I'm thinking on the lines of:

root --
      -- ear [Mostly packaging for a application server]

      -- war -- src -- main -- java ...
                        -- test -- java ... [Unit test, not depending on any
external resources]

      -- integration-test -- src -- main -- java ... [Probably more or less
empty]
                                        -- test -- java ... [All integration
tests needed, including
                                                                Selenium,
Database and similar stuff
                                                                that will
require a deployed and running application]

It is likely that I will add more modules as the system expands. Each module
will be self dependant regarding the unit testing and the Integration tests
will depend on these other modules.

Do you have any suggestions that I want to consider with this set-up?
There might be more then one practise and probably more then one good
practise. There might not exist any best practise so I want to consider more
then one set-up before I make up my mind.
